Responsibilities
• Implement individualized treatment plans based on the principles of Applied Behavior Analysis.
• Collect and record data on client progress, behaviors, and responses to interventions.
• Educate clients and their families about behavior management strategies and techniques.
• Assist clients with Activities of Daily Living (ADLs) as needed.
• Maintain accurate medical records in compliance with HIPAA regulations.
• Collaborate with the supervising BCBA to adjust treatment plans as necessary based on data collected.
• Utilize medical terminology appropriately when documenting client interactions and progress.
• Provide support to clients in various settings, including home, school, or community environments.
Qualifications
• RBT certification is preferred, but training may be available for those not yet certified but wish to enter this field.
• Experience working with children, particularly those with behavioral health needs, is preferred.
• Knowledge of behavior management strategies and techniques is essential.
• Familiarity with medical records management and HIPAA compliance is a plus.
• Strong understanding of Applied Behavior Analysis principles.
• Ability to effectively collect and analyze data related to client behavior and progress.
• Excellent communication skills for educating clients and families about behavioral interventions.
• A compassionate approach to working with individuals facing behavioral challenges.
